Is Gate.io safe? In-depth analysis of Gate.io platform security
Gate.io ensures user fund safety with cold storage, multi-signature wallets, and real-time monitoring, while mandatory 2FA and encryption protect account security.
Jun 07, 2025 at 02:08 pm
Gate.io is one of the leading cryptocurrency exchanges that has been operational since 2013. As with any platform that deals with digital assets, the question of safety and security is paramount for users. In this in-depth analysis, we will explore various aspects of Gate.io's security measures, user protection protocols, and overall platform safety to help you determine if Gate.io is a safe choice for your cryptocurrency transactions.
Understanding Gate.io's Security Infrastructure
Gate.io employs a multi-faceted approach to ensure the safety of user funds and personal information. One of the core components of their security strategy is the use of cold storage for the majority of their assets. Cold storage refers to keeping cryptocurrencies offline, which significantly reduces the risk of hacking and unauthorized access. By storing a large portion of their assets in cold wallets, Gate.io minimizes the exposure to potential cyber threats.
In addition to cold storage, Gate.io utilizes multi-signature wallets. This technology requires multiple private keys to authorize a transaction, adding an extra layer of security. If a single key is compromised, the funds remain safe as the transaction cannot be completed without the other required signatures. This approach ensures that even if one key is stolen, the assets are still protected.
Gate.io also implements real-time monitoring and anomaly detection systems. These systems continuously track the platform's activities and can detect unusual behavior that might indicate a security breach. By identifying and responding to potential threats promptly, Gate.io can mitigate risks and protect user funds.
User Authentication and Account Security
To access the Gate.io platform, users must go through a robust authentication process. Two-factor authentication (2FA) is mandatory for all accounts, which adds an additional layer of security beyond just a password. 2FA typically involves a code sent to a user's mobile device, ensuring that even if a password is compromised, unauthorized access is still prevented.
Gate.io also uses advanced encryption for user data. All sensitive information, including personal details and transaction records, is encrypted to prevent unauthorized access. This encryption is essential in protecting users from data breaches and identity theft.
For account recovery and password reset processes, Gate.io employs stringent verification methods. Users must provide multiple pieces of identification to reset their passwords or recover their accounts, ensuring that only authorized individuals can regain access.
Security Protocols for Deposits and Withdrawals
Gate.io has specific security measures in place for deposits and withdrawals to ensure the safety of user funds during transactions. All withdrawal requests are subject to a manual review process. This means that each withdrawal is checked by Gate.io's security team before it is processed, adding an extra layer of protection against unauthorized transactions.
For deposits, Gate.io uses address whitelisting. This feature allows users to specify which addresses are permitted to send funds to their account. By restricting deposits to only trusted addresses, users can prevent fraudulent activities and ensure that only expected funds are received.
Gate.io also implements withdrawal limits and time locks. These measures are designed to protect users from rapid, large-scale withdrawals that could indicate a compromised account. By setting limits and requiring a waiting period for large withdrawals, Gate.io adds another layer of security to the withdrawal process.
Historical Security Incidents and Response
No platform is immune to security breaches, and Gate.io has faced its share of challenges in the past. In 2019, Gate.io experienced a phishing attack that affected some users. The exchange responded swiftly by compensating affected users and implementing additional security measures to prevent similar incidents in the future.
Gate.io has a transparent approach to security incidents. They publish detailed reports on any breaches, outlining the cause, the impact, and the steps taken to resolve the issue. This transparency helps build trust with users and demonstrates the platform's commitment to security.
The exchange also maintains a bug bounty program. This initiative encourages ethical hackers to identify vulnerabilities in the platform and report them to Gate.io. In return, these individuals are rewarded, which helps in continuously improving the platform's security.
Regulatory Compliance and User Protection
Gate.io operates in compliance with various regulatory frameworks, which adds another layer of safety for users. The exchange is registered with the Financial Crimes Enforcement Network (FinCEN) in the United States, ensuring adherence to anti-money laundering (AML) and know-your-customer (KYC) regulations.
Gate.io also complies with the European Union's General Data Protection Regulation (GDPR). This regulation mandates strict data protection and privacy standards, ensuring that user data is handled responsibly and securely.
In terms of user protection, Gate.io has a comprehensive insurance fund. This fund is designed to cover potential losses due to security breaches, providing an additional layer of financial security for users.

Frequently Asked Questions
Q: Does Gate.io have a mobile app, and is it secure?A: Yes, Gate.io offers a mobile app for both Android and iOS devices. The app includes the same security features as the web platform, such as 2FA and encryption. However, users should always download the app from official sources to ensure they are not installing a malicious version.
Q: How does Gate.io handle user funds if the exchange goes bankrupt?A: Gate.io has a clear policy on user funds in the event of bankruptcy. According to their terms of service, user funds are kept separate from the exchange's operational funds, and in the case of bankruptcy, these funds are not considered part of the exchange's assets. This separation helps protect user funds.
Q: Can I use a hardware wallet with Gate.io?A: Yes, Gate.io supports the use of hardware wallets for added security. Users can link their hardware wallets to their Gate.io accounts, allowing them to store their private keys offline and further reduce the risk of hacking.
Q: What should I do if I suspect my Gate.io account has been compromised?A: If you suspect your account has been compromised, you should immediately contact Gate.io's customer support. Change your password and enable 2FA if it is not already activated. Monitor your account for any unauthorized transactions and report them to the support team as soon as possible.
